How to reduce WhatsApp notification sounds - briefly?
To reduce WhatsApp notification sounds, you can adjust the volume of your device's notifications or specifically mute the app within the settings. Additionally, you may choose to turn off notification sounds altogether for a quieter experience.
How to reduce WhatsApp notification sounds - in detail?
To reduce WhatsApp notification sounds, users can follow these detailed steps:
- Accessing Notification Settings: First, open the WhatsApp application on your device. For Android users, tap on the three vertical dots in the upper right corner to access settings. For iOS users, go to the "Settings" tab at the bottom of the screen.
- Navigating to Notifications: In the settings menu, look for and select the "Notifications" option. This is where you can customize how WhatsApp alerts you about new messages or calls.
-
Adjusting Sound Settings: Within the notifications settings, you will find options related to sounds. For both Android and iOS devices, there are typically two main sound-related settings:
- Notification Tone: This setting allows you to change the specific ringtone that plays when you receive a WhatsApp message or call. To reduce the volume, select a tone that is less intrusive or has a lower volume level.
- Vibration Settings: You can also adjust the vibration pattern or intensity for notifications. Reducing the vibration strength can help minimize distractions.
- Muting Specific Chats: If you want to mute notifications from specific conversations, you can do so directly within the chat settings. Open the chat you wish to mute, tap on the contact's name at the top of the screen, and select "Mute Notifications." You can choose to mute for 8 hours, 1 week, or 1 year.
- Using Do Not Disturb Mode: Both Android and iOS devices offer a "Do Not Disturb" mode that can be activated to silence all notifications, including those from WhatsApp. This feature is particularly useful during meetings, sleep, or other times when you need to focus without interruptions.
- Turning Off Notification Previews: For added privacy and reduced distraction, consider turning off notification previews. This will prevent message content from appearing on your lock screen, reducing the temptation to check messages immediately.
By following these steps, users can effectively reduce WhatsApp notification sounds and minimize distractions while maintaining control over their communication preferences.
